  1. 1.  Catherine Culshaw was born in 1807 in Burscough; died in 1888 in Lydiate; was buried on 24 Dec 1888 in St Cuthbert, Halsall.

    Catherine married Thomas Robinson on 7 Mar 1831 in All Saints, Wigan. Thomas (son of William Robinson and Mary Crompton) was born in 1806 in Scarisbrick; died in 1873 in Lydiate; was buried on 30 Mar 1873 in St Cuthbert, Halsall. [Group Sheet] [Family Chart]

    Children:
    1. William Robinson was born on 2 Mar 1831 in Wallgate, Wigan.
    2. Mary Robinson was born on 18 Sep 1832 in Pottery, Wigan.
    3. Alice Robinson was born on 2 Feb 1834 in Pottery, Wigan.
    4. Richard Robinson was born on 22 Oct 1835 in Pottery, Wigan; died in 1900 in Gathurst, Orrell; was buried on 25 Jan 1900 in St Cuthbert, Halsall.
    5. James Robinson was born on 3 May 1838 in Pottery, Wigan; died in 1842 in Pottery, Wigan; was buried on 20 Jan 1842 in All Saints, Wigan.
    6. Edward Robinson was born on 22 Dec 1839 in Pottery, Wigan; died before 1891.
    7. Catherine Robinson was born on 5 Nov 1841 in Pottery, Wigan.
    8. James Robinson was born on 26 Sep 1843 in Wigan.
    9. Ann Robinson was born on 11 Jun 1847 in Victoria Street, Wigan; died in 1887 in Lydiate; was buried on 26 May 1887 in St Cuthbert, Halsall.
